  • Teemo the Hutt

    Teemo the Hutt is the de facto ruler of Mos Shuuta on the planet Pernam Minor in the Minos Sector. Teemo is an associate of the Hutt Cartel but has lost face with them in the past due to secretly reverse engineering geonosian battle droids and forging the …